Extensive renovation has preserved the early modern architecture and design. This includes modern facilities and guest services required to satisfy all your needs, whether your stay at our hotel in San Francisco California is for business or pleasure. At the Cathedral Hill, we have partnered with our owners, California Pacific Medical Center, and the American Cancer Society, to provide cancer and transplant patients with housing when traveling to the Bay Area for treatment. Location. The Cathedral Hill Hotel is located in San Francisco, Calif. , Five blocks from Japantown, Eight blocks from Symphony Hall, One-half mile from the Bill Graham Civic Auditorium, . Hotel Features. Jack Tar Bar and Grill , Wireless Internet access for a fee in public areas , Fitness center and heated outdoor pool, . Guestrooms. Cable television, Coffeemakers, Select rooms with balcony views of the Japanese pavilion or the skyline, The Cathedral Hill Hotel is a smoke-free property. Guests must be at least 21 to check in to this hotel.
